Should You Buy a 1962 Mercedes-Benz 300?
The 1962 Mercedes-Benz 300 is a classic luxury sedan that embodies the elegance and engineering prowess of its era. With a robust 2.9L inline-six engine producing 150 horsepower and 178 lb-ft of torque, it offers a smooth and powerful driving experience, especially for those who appreciate vintage vehicles. While specific fuel economy and MSRP details are not readily available, the 300 is known for its refined ride quality and luxurious interior, making it a desirable choice for collectors and enthusiasts alike. Its rear-wheel-drive layout enhances driving dynamics, offering a blend of comfort and performance that is characteristic of Mercedes-Benz vehicles from this period.
This model is particularly appealing to buyers who value classic European luxury and craftsmanship. The 1962 Mercedes-Benz 300 stands out for its timeless design and historical significance, making it not just a vehicle, but a piece of automotive history. Owners can expect a vehicle that garners attention and admiration, perfect for car shows, classic car events, or leisurely drives through scenic routes.
This vehicle is best suited for classic car enthusiasts, collectors, and individuals who appreciate vintage European luxury and are willing to invest in maintenance and care.

Known Issues (NHTSA Data)
No significant NHTSA complaints on record. However, as with many vintage vehicles, potential buyers should be aware of common issues related to aging components, such as electrical systems, suspension wear, and rust in older models. A thorough inspection by a qualified mechanic is recommended to ensure the vehicle's condition.
